CVE-2026-39197: Medium severity Datadog Vector vulnerability
An issue in the /util/http/prelude.rs endpoint of Datadog, Inc Vector v0.54.0 allows attackers to cause a Denial of Service (DoS) via a crafted request or payload.

Remediation
Recommended actions to resolve this vulnerability, in priority order.
- Remove
Remove
Datadog Vector v0.54.0from your environment.If Datadog Vector v0.54.0 is not required, uninstall or replace it until an upstream fix is available.
- Configuration
Disable the /util/http/prelude.rs HTTP endpoint or configure the Vector HTTP server to reject or restrict requests to this route to prevent crafted requests or payloads from reaching it.
Datadog Vector HTTP endpoint /util/http/prelude.rs access = disabled or restricted - Compensating control
Deploy WAF or reverse-proxy rules to detect and block malformed or suspicious requests targeting /util/http/prelude.rs and implement HTTP rate-limiting on Vector endpoints to mitigate DoS attempts.
- Compensating control
Restrict network access to the Vector HTTP endpoint to trusted IPs using firewall rules or network ACLs so only necessary sources can reach the service.
